They don't have a ritual like the 1972 Miami Dolphins, who burn up the phone lines every year when an NFL team remains undefeated deep into the season.

But for the past two springs, anyway, Nets General Manager Rod Thorn, Memphis Grizzlies President Jerry West and Utah Jazz announcer (Hot) Rod Hundley have had something else that knits them together come NCAA basketball tournament time, as only the NCAA tournament can.
